, of which it is a municipal unit. The municipal unit has an area of 124.639 km2, the community 47.856 km2. In 2021, the municipal unit had a population of 2,914 residents. The community of Kolindros, consisting of the settlement of Kolindros and that of Paliampela, has a population of 2,255 residents.
